Because the Strada CN-B200D was never officially sold outside of Japan, its user interface is locked to Japanese characters (Kanji, Hiragana, and Katakana). For international users, converting or adapting the interface is critical for usability.
Beyond simple "Bass/Treble" sliders, the unit offers granular control over frequency bands, enabling users to compensate for the specific acoustic signatures of their vehicle’s cabin.
